Types of Influencers in China



Influencer marketing in China incorporates a varied series of influencer types, each with unique qualities, audience demographics, and content focuses. A main difference exists in between micro-influencers and macro-influencers. Micro-influencers have smaller, highly engaged audiences, often concentrating on specific niche markets and leveraging platforms like Douyin and Xiaohongshu to promote items to their devoted followers.


Alternatively, macro-influencers boast larger followings and regularly function as brand name ambassadors, partnering with popular brands to display products to their substantial audiences.


Lifestyle influencers and charm influencers are two significant classifications, with lots of content creators achieving substantial success on social platforms such as Weibo and WeChat. These influencers often concentrate on particular locations, consisting of fashion, travel, and cosmetics, allowing them to build credibility and trust with their audiences.

China's Influencer Marketing Regulations



China's regulatory structure for influencer marketing makes up a complex network of laws, guidelines, and standards that influencers, agencies, and brands should adhere to to avoid prospective threats.


Staying notified about regulative updates and understanding compliance obstacles are crucial for successful influencer marketing in China.


Secret guidelines governing influencer marketing in China include:



  1. Cybersecurity Law: Controls online content and information storage, impacting influencer marketing projects that involve information collection and online promos.




  1. Marketing Law: Establishes standards for advertising content, including restrictions on incorrect or misleading claims, and requirements for clear labeling of advertisements.




  1. E-commerce Law: Regulates online commerce, consisting of influencer marketing campaigns that involve item sales or promos.



Increased enforcement of these guidelines by Chinese authorities has actually led to fines and charges for non-compliant influencers, firms, and brand names.


To reduce compliance risks, teaming up with knowledgeable influencer companies and legal professionals acquainted with China's regulative landscape is important.

What Commission Rates Do Influencer Agencies in China Typically Charge?



Influencer company commission rates in China show substantial irregularity, usually subject to negotiation based on project scope, influencer tier, customer budget plan, and agency know-how.


Basic fee structures cover 10% to 30% of total campaign expenditure, with some firms choosing for flat fees or inflating influencer rates to guarantee profitability.


Reliable commission negotiation necessitates extensive industry understanding and market acumen to secure reasonable, transparent arrangements that cultivate trust in between firms and customers.
